However, in the interest of helping someone who could become a contributing member of the DooM community, here are the essentials: 1. Get an FTP client and install it on your computer. FTP = file transfer protocol. I use FireZilla, and it is efficient and stable. You can get an FTP client by following the links on Item 15 of the link I first posted. 2. Follow the rest of the instuctions on Item 4 of the link I first posted.As an alternative, you can email your wad to someone that knows his/her way around an FTP client and they can upload it for you. Mithran Denizen Posted March 23, 2011 If you're uploading it to the idgames archive, then you should have read the rules: Ty Halderman said:All files must be ZIPped and have a same-named .TXT file uploaded with it. If you're just posting it on some other filesharing site, you can use .7z or .rar files, but I'd still go with .zip if I were you, as it's what most people expect. 0 Share this post Link to post
